NEW YORK, Sept. 14 (UPI) -- Mike Napoli's throwing error on a pick-off attempt sparked a two-run eighth inning for the New York Yankees in a 5-3 win over the Los Angeles Angels.
Mark Teixeira had a triple and two RBI for the Yankees. Robinson Cano and Nick Swisher both drove in runs in the win.
Joba Chamberlain went just four innings due to a strict pitch-count, and gave up a run on four hits to get a no-decision. He hasn't won since Aug. 16, a stretch spanning seven starts (three losses, four no-decisions).
The Yankees lead the American League East by 7 1/2 games over Boston.
Vladimir Guerrero was 3-for-4 with a solo homer for the Angels.
Jered Weaver (15-6) took the loss after giving up five runs on eight hits in 7 1/3 innings. The Angels are six games in front of Texas in the AL West.
